Day 2: Live Surgical Mentorship

Day 2 focuses on hands-on clinical mentorship through live patient cases performed directly within the practice environment.

Clinical Mentorship Includes

  • 4–8 live patient surgical cases

  • Positioning and retraction techniques

  • Laser settings and tissue interaction

  • Release sequencing and surgical safety

  • Assistant integration and workflow support

  • Real-time clinical coaching and mentorship
